News London Phantom to Celebrate 20th Anniversary in October The London production of Andrew Lloyd Webber's The Phantom of the Opera will mark another milestone this fall.

On Oct. 9 the hit musical will celebrate its 20th anniversary at Her Majesty's Theatre. That performance, according to the Really Useful website, will be followed by an onstage champagne toast and the cutting of a 20th anniversary cake. The Phantom of the Opera made its world premiere on October 9, 1986, at Her Majesty's Theatre in London with a cast that included Michael Crawford in the title role and Sarah Brightman as Christine Daae. Based on the novel "Le Fantôme de l'Opéra" by Gaston Leroux, Phantom features music by Andrew Lloyd Webber and lyrics by Charles Hart (with additional lyrics by Richard Stilgoe). The book is by Richard Stilgoe and Lloyd Webber. Hal Prince directed in London and Manhattan.

Phantom, which continues to play the Majestic Theatre in New York, became Broadway's longest-running show on Jan. 9.
